Who Should Attend
This course is primarily targeted at management and staff charged with the process of re-shaping government vision and strategy toward a new business oriented operation. Participants from various departments within a municipal, state or federal government office will benefit from the knowledge.
Learning Outcomes
The successful student will be able to:
- Define and compare government and business.
- Define customer service in this new environment.
- Understand new definitions including business, profit and loss, and customer-focus.
- Discuss development of a quality business vision.
- Strategize for reaching the service levels you want to reach.
- Define the role of leadership in meeting the new challenges.
- Define the role of staff in meeting the new challenges.
- Identify, measure and apply process improvement requirements to meet the new business standards.
- Develop quality standards.
- Discuss strategies for implementing and continuously improving customer service levels.
- Develop an action plan for implementing the knowledge gained through this workshop.
